Join PAECT for our third annual Summer Gamification Book Club as we read Playing with Purpose by Michael Matera and John Meehan.

If the word gamification makes you think of giant game boards, complicated point systems, or a complete classroom makeover, this book is a refreshing alternative. As the authors write, “Instead of getting lost in the chaos, we’ll explore how to respond with purpose, flexibility, and a healthy dose of play.”

Our goal is not to add more to your plate. It’s to help you discover small, meaningful ways to bring engagement, choice, connection, and play into the learning experiences you already teach. That might be a team-building activity, a redesigned lesson, a reflection routine, or a simple classroom challenge.

This is a low-pressure, discussion-based book club.

  • Read the assigned chapters if you can.

  • Read only the sections that interest you if that works better.

  • Come with questions, ideas, examples, or simply curiosity.

  • Miss a week? Join the next one anyway.

Each meeting will focus on practical classroom takeaways so participants can leave with at least one idea they can try immediately as the new school year begins.

August is busy—we know. That’s why we’ve condensed the book club into three flexible sessions before school starts. Whether you attend one meeting or all three, you are welcome in the conversation.
